New maps and data for 2019-2023 now available for Coronary Heart Disease Mortality indicator!

New 5-year mortality rates for 2019-2023 are now available (replacing data for 2018-2022). Death counts were downloaded from the CDC WONDER query system. Total rates and race/ethnicity or gender statistics are reported for US counties and states with 10 or more deaths over the report period.  Affected indicators: Health Outcomes Coronary Heart Disease Mortality

New data now available for the Children with Disability / Limited Ability indicator from the 2023 National Survey of Children’s Health (NSCH).

This indicator reports the percentage of children limited or prevented in their ability to do the things most children of the same age can do because of medical, behavioral, or other health condition. Data are acquired from the 2023 topical data of the National Survey of Children’s Health (NSCH).
